Dixie Gas and Oil Corporation Appoints Safety & Regulatory Compliance Manager
VERONA, VA – February 2, 2017 – Dixie Gas and Oil Corporation, a leading provider of propane and petroleum products in Western and Central Virginia, today announced that Steven Craig has been appointed as the Company’s safety and regulatory compliance manager.
“Safety, for our customers and employees, is among our highest priorities at Dixie,” said Christopher C. Earhart, president of Dixie Gas and Oil. “As our company continues to grow, we remain focused on safety and we operate in a highly complex regulatory environment. Steven’s background and experience prepare him well for this position and we are pleased to have him on the Dixie team.”
Mr. Craig attended James Madison University and Blue Ridge Community College and earned his Associate’s Degree in Business Management in 1995. Prior to joining Dixie, he held various positions with Food Lion, for nearly 22 years, including roles as a Store Manager and as a Regional Merchandising & Training Specialist covering Central Virginia, the Shenandoah Valley and parts of West Virginia. From 2013 to 2016 he was responsible for Operations and Fleet Management for the Waynesboro division of Blue Ridge Beverage.
“I have known Dixie as a company and people here for many years and I’m most pleased to become a part of the Dixie team,” said Mr. Craig.
Mr. Craig is a Shenandoah Valley native and grew up on Windy Cove Farm in Middlebrook, Virginia. Outside work, he enjoys spending time with his wife of 17 years, Lisa, and sons Andrew and Daniel. He also enjoys spending time on the farm working with purebred Angus cattle, sports, and is an avid outdoorsman.
